Master of Technology (M.Tech) - Computer Science
Program Details
Master of Technology (M.Tech) in Computer Science is a two-year postgraduate program designed to deepen the understanding of computer science concepts and technologies. It focuses on advanced areas such as algorithms, machine learning, artificial intelligence, data analytics, cybersecurity, and software engineering. The course prepares students for research, innovation, and leadership roles in the IT industry and academia.
Program Highlights
- In-depth study of advanced computing topics like AI, machine learning, data mining, and cloud computing
- Strong emphasis on research methodology and technical project work
- Hands-on experience with programming, simulation, and software development
- Opportunities to work with industry leaders through internships and collaborations
- Access to modern labs equipped with latest software and computing resources
Future Scope / Industry Trends
- Growing demand for experts in AI, data science, cybersecurity, and cloud technologies
- Opportunities in sectors like IT services, finance, healthcare, telecommunications, and government agencies
- Increasing focus on research and development in emerging technologies
- Rising importance of big data analytics and machine learning in business decision making
- Scope for entrepreneurship in software and tech startups
Career Opportunities
Job Role | Industry | Description |
---|---|---|
Software Developer | IT Services, Product Companies | Designing, coding, and testing software applications |
Data Scientist | Analytics, Finance, Healthcare | Analyzing large datasets to extract meaningful insights |
Cybersecurity Analyst | Government, Private Sector | Protecting systems and networks from cyber threats |
Research Scientist | Academia, R&D Labs | Conducting advanced research in computer science fields |
Cloud Solutions Architect | Cloud Service Providers, IT Firms | Designing scalable cloud infrastructure and solutions |
Placements
- Top IT companies, startups, and research organizations actively recruit M.Tech graduates
- Placement packages range from ₹6 LPA to ₹20+ LPA depending on skills and company
- Campus placement drives and internship opportunities improve employment chances
- Many graduates also opt for Ph.D. programs or academic careers
Fee Structure
Fee Component | Amount (INR) |
---|---|
Tuition Fee (per year) | ₹80,000 – ₹2,50,000 |
Examination & Registration Fee | ₹15,000 – ₹30,000 |
Laboratory Charges | ₹20,000 – ₹50,000 |
Hostel & Mess (Optional) | ₹60,000 – ₹1,20,000 per year |
Curriculum
- First Year: Advanced Algorithms, Machine Learning, Distributed Systems, Research Methodology, Elective Courses
- Second Year: Cloud Computing, Cybersecurity, Data Mining, Thesis/Project Work, Seminar Presentations
Eligibility
- Bachelor\'s degree in Engineering/Technology (B.E./B.Tech) in Computer Science or related field
- Minimum aggregate marks as per university criteria (usually 50-60%)
- Qualifying relevant entrance exams such as GATE, or institute-specific tests
Selection Criteria
- Performance in entrance exams (GATE or equivalent)
- Academic record and work experience (if applicable)
- Personal interview and/or group discussion in some institutes
Conclusion
M.Tech in Computer Science is an excellent option for students aiming to specialize in advanced computer technologies and research. With vast industry applications and rising demand for skilled professionals, the program opens doors to high-paying jobs and innovation-driven careers.